(French answer below)
Since I use GeneWeb (I don't remember which was my first version, but I remember using 4.xx), the specific images for a base have always been in a specific directory. And so it is today.
I tried to see how it works, didn't find the exact explanation, but it works.
So that's what appears to me (in version 6.03) :
1 - there is a "images" directory in the "gw" one. I think it's the default one.
2 - there is a "images" directory in the "bases" one. In it general images if different from the above one (favicon, background, sosa...) and specified in the css.txt (under bases/etc/my_base) used by each base.
3 - and in this "images" directory, I have a "my_base" directory where appears all the individual images for each person of my base (GeneWeb/bases/images/my_base/ where my_base is different for each of my bases)
There is no specified path to images in "my_base".gwf
The paths to images seem to be different.
- points 1 and 2 : example for the background in css.txt :
background: url('%image_prefix;/genea1.jpg');
genea1.jpg being the name of my image.
or in perso.txt :
img src="%image_prefix;/sosa.png"
- point 3 : always in perso.txt :
%if;mother.has_image;
<a href="%mother.image_html_url;"><img %mother.image_small_size;%sp;
src="%mother.image_url;" style="border: none" alt="" title="[image/images]0"%/></a>
in French :
Depuis que j'utilise GeneWeb (je ne sais plus la version, mais je me souviens d'avoir utilisé une version 4.xx), les images spécifiques d'une base ont toujours été dans un répertoire spécifique. Et cela n'a pas changé pour moi.
J'ai essayé de voir comment cela marche, je n'ai pas trouvé d'explicaton exacte, mais ça marche.
Voici ce que j'ai (version 6.03) :
1 - il y a un répertoire "images" dans le répertoire "gw". Je pense que c'est celui utilisé par défault.
2 - il y a un répertoire "images" dans le répertoire "bases". Dedans on trouve les images générales si elles sont différentes de celles du répertoire ci-dessus (favicon, background, sos...) et si elles sont spécifiées dans le css.txt (dans bases/etc/my_base) utilisé par chaque base.
3 - et dans ce répertoire "images" j'ai un répertoire "ma_base" où sont placées les images individuelles de chaque personne de ma base (GeneWeb/bases/images/ma_base/ où ma_base est différent pour chaque base)
Il n'y a pas de chemin indiqué dans "ma_base".gwf
Les chemins des images semblent différents.
- point 1 et 2 : exemple pour l'arrière plan dans css.txt :
background: url('%image_prefix;/genea1.jpg');
genea1.jpg étant le nom de mon image.
ou dans perso.txt:
img src="%image_prefix;/sosa.png"
- point 3 : toujurs dans perso.txt :
%if;mother.has_image;
<a href="%mother.image_html_url;"><img %mother.image_small_size;%sp;
src="%mother.image_url;" style="border: none" alt="" title="[image/images]0"%/></a>
Voilà ce que j'ai observé dans mon cas.
Cordialement
M-Lise
Marie-Lise Rochoy - 62360 St Léonard
secrétaire de A.R.B.R.E.
Mon portail généalogique personnel: http://ns10.firstheberg.com/~genealis/sites/index.php
-------------------------------------------------------------------
Le 09/02/2012 05:00, geraldhowse a écrit :
Has anyone broached the concept of sub directories under src/images so that the images of families can be separated ?
So far, links in the Notes will only work if the image is in the /images directory.
<img src="%sm=IM;s=omni_desc1.jpg"> Does work
<img src="%sm=IM;s=jones_images/omni_desc1.jpg"> Does not work
IN CONFIG DATABASE, this is set for the images path:
=?m=IM;s=
If sub directories under the directory specified in the Config Image Path is not available, I believe it would be a good enhancement to this already great software.
Thanks for your response.